:root {
  --fs-base: 1.2vw;
  --fs-title: 2.6vw;
  --fs-xstitle: 4vw;
  --fs-smtitle: 4.6vw;
  --fs-xltitle: 7.5vw;
  --fs-mtitle: 2.5vw;
  --fs-xsmall: 0.8vw;
  --fs-small: 1vw;
  --fs-xlsmall: 3.5vw;
  --fs-medium: 1.2vw;
  --fs-xlmedium: 2vw;
  /* saran: lebih aman pakai clamp */
  --fs-base-fluid: clamp(14px, 1.2vw, 18px);
  --fs-big: 6vw;
}

.mb-4 {
  margin-bottom: 1vw !important;
}

.leading-2{
    line-height: 2.2vw !important;
}

.ps-10-md {
  padding-inline-start: 1.8vw !important;
}

.ps-3-md {
  padding-inline-start: 0.6vw !important;
}

.clamp-8{
  overflow: hidden;
  display: -webkit-box;
  -webkit-line-clamp: 8; /* Specifies the number of lines */
  -webkit-box-orient: vertical;
}

.clamp-6 {
  overflow: hidden;
  display: -webkit-box;
  -webkit-line-clamp: 6;
  -webkit-box-orient: vertical;
}

/* .p-4 {
  padding: 0.9vw !important;
} */